#4f5f99 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#4f5f99 is composed of 31% red, 37.3% green and 60%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 48.4% cyan, 37.9% magenta, 0% yellow and 40% black. It has a hue angle of 227 degrees, a saturation of 31.9% and a lightness of 45.5%. #4f5f99 color hex could be obtained by blending #9ebeff with #000033. Closest websafe color is: #666699.

#4f5f99 Color Conversion

The hexadecimal color #4f5f99 has RGB values of R:79, G:95, B:153 and CMYK values of C:0.48, M:0.38, Y:0, K:0.4. Its decimal value is 5201817.

Shades and Tints of #4f5f99

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#06070b is the darkest color, while #fdfdfe is the lightest one.

Tones of #4f5f99

A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#737375 is the less saturated color, while #0836e0 is the most saturated one.
